“Bezzecchi Displeased with Sepang MotoGP Test Outcome: ‘For Now, Not Satisfied'”

1 years ago By Sports Desk

 With just one test left before the anticipated MotoGP season, Ducati rider Marco Bezzecchi expressed his dissatisfaction with the Sepang test results and stressed the need for significant improvements.Apart from test rider Michele Pirro , Bezzecchi who was the last Ducati rider at the time revealed that he did not find the same tune with the 2023 bike especially the engine compared to the 2022 machine, getting three thousand. A productive victory in Essen and a win in the sprints.”No, not at the moment,” Bezzecchi said of his satisfaction with his performance during the official MotoGP test in Sepang. I felt a little better yesterday.

We had a lot of trouble today and got lost trying to force it.The Italian rider voiced concerns about the performance of the bike and stressed the importance of finding a solution before the start of the season. He emphasized the need for significant improvements to effectively compete with competitors.Test results are vital for teams to fine-tune their settings and tailor the cars to each driver’s preferences and driving style. Ducati now faces the challenge of addressing Bezzecchi’s ’s concerns and implementing the necessary changes before the start of the season.
